Symptoms

  • •Engine stuttering or hesitation upon acceleration
  • •Check engine light illuminated
  • •Rough idle when stationary
  • •Decreased fuel efficiency
  • •Unusual engine noises (e.g., knocking or pinging)
  • •Potential loss of power during high-speed acceleration

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Park the vehicle on a level surface and engage the parking brake.
  • Disconnect the battery to ensure safety while working on electrical components.
2. Inspect and Replace Ignition Components
  • Tools Required: Socket set, torque wrench, multimeter, spark plug socket.
  • Remove the ignition coils and inspect for cracks or corrosion.
  • Check spark plugs for wear; replace if they appear worn or fouled.
  • Reinstall the new spark plugs and coils, ensuring they are torqued to manufacturer specifications.
3. Check Fuel Delivery System
  • Tools Required: Fuel pressure gauge and appropriate fittings.
  • Connect the fuel pressure gauge to the fuel rail.
  • Turn the ignition on to check the fuel pressure while the engine is off; it should meet manufacturer specifications.
  • If low, inspect the fuel pump and filter for blockages or failures and replace as necessary.
4. Clean or Replace the MAF Sensor
  • Tools Required: MAF sensor cleaner or isopropyl alcohol, screwdriver.
  • Locate the MAF sensor in the air intake system.
  • Clean the sensor using MAF cleaner; do not touch the sensor element with tools.
  • Reinstall the MAF sensor and ensure all connections are secure.
5. Inspect and Repair Vacuum Lines
  • Visually inspect all vacuum lines for cracks or disconnections.
  • Replace any damaged hoses with new ones, ensuring secure connections to the intake manifold and other components.
